Penerapan Algoritma Sequential Search pada Aplikasi Kamus Bahasa Ilmiah Tumbuhan

Yuri Rahmanto, Joni Alfian, Damayanti Damayanti, Rohmat Indra Borman

Abstract


 

Abstract. Application of Sequential Search Algorithms in the Plant Scientific Language Dictionary Application. Scientific dictionaries such as plants dictionaries are thick and less attractive. Therefore, it is necessary to develop a scientific language dictionary application for plant which is attractive and can be accessed anytime and anywhere. The dictionary application is closely related to the search feature and the sequential search algorithm is used in the search feature at the application development. This algorithm performs the search by matching data in a row from all existing data. The application built had features such as a list of plants with scientific names equipped with A-Z alphabet menus, plant categories, and a search feature to make it easier for users to find the plant names. The results of the search speed performance test based on page load time with the microtime function show that sequential search algorithms can perform the searches quickly for relatively limited and not too much data.

Keywords: Scientific Language Dictionary, Plant Dictionary, Sequential Search

 

Abstrak. Kamus ilmiah seperti kamus ilmiah tumbuhan berbentuk tebal dan kurang menarik. Oleh karena itu, diperlukan pengembangan aplikasi kamus Bahasa ilmiah tumbuhan yang menarik dan dapat diakses kapanpun dan dimanapun. Aplikasi kamus akan berhubungan erat dengan pencarian dan algoritma sequential search digunakan sebagai fitur pencarian pada pengembangan aplikasi kamus bahasa ilmiah tumbuhan ini. Algoritma ini melakukan pencarian dengan mecocokan data secara beruntun dari seluruh data yang ada. Aplikasi yang dibangun memiliki fitur-fitur seperti daftar tumbuhan dengan nama ilmiah yang dilengkapi menu abjad A-Z ,  kategori tumbuhan, dan fitur pencarian untuk memudahkan pengguna dalam menemukan nama tumbuhan. Hasil pengujian kecepatan pencarian berdasarkan page load time dengan fungsi microtime menunjukkan bahwa algortima sequential search dapat melakukan pencarian dengan cepat untuk data yang relatif terbatas atau tidak terlalu banyak.

Kata Kunci: Kamus Bahasa Ilmiah, Kamus Tumbuhan, Sequential Search


Full Text:

PDF

References


M. Akbar and Y. Rahmanto, “Desain data warehouse penjualan menggunakan Nine Step Methodology untuk business intelegency pada PT Bangun Mitra Makmur,” J. Inform. dan Rekayasa Perangkat Lunak, vol. 1, no. 2, pp. 137–146, Apr. 2021, doi:10.33365/jatika.v1i2.331

Kompas.com, “Trafik Internet di 2019 Meningkat, Perangkat Mobile Jadi Penyumbang Terbesar,” kompas.com, 2020. [Online]. Available: https://tekno.kompas.com/read/2020/02/19/15070077/trafik-internet-di-2019-meningkat-perangkat-mobile-jadi-penyumbang-terbesar?page=all.

S. Surahman and E. B. Setiawan, “Aplikasi mobile driver online berbasis Android untuk perusahaan rental kendaraan,” J. Ultim. InfoSys, vol. 8, no. 1, pp. 35–42, Aug. 2017, doi:10.31937/si.v8i1.554

Y. Rahmanto, M. F. Randhika, F. Ulum, and B. Priyopradono, “Aplikasi pembelajaran audit sistem informasi dan tata kelola teknologi informasi berbasis Mobile,” J. TEKNOKOMPAK, vol. 14, no. 2, pp. 62–67, Aug. 2020, doi:10.33365/jtk.v14i2.723

A. Amri, S. Sarkum, and I. Purnama, “Media pembelajaran kamus bahasa latin berbasis Android,” InfoTekJar (Jurnal Nas. Inform. dan Teknol. Jaringan), vol. 3, no. 1, pp. 60–64, Sept. 2018, doi:10.30743/infotekjar.v3i1.560

A. S. Sugiharto, “Pengembangan aplikasi kamus nama latin biologi sebagai media belajar siswa SMA Negeri 01 Ngaglik berbasis Android,” J. Elektron. Pendidik. Tek. Inform., vol. 7, no. 1, pp. 32–39, 2018.

A. Anofrizen, “Perancangan sistem pencarian nama latin tumbuhan berbasis Website menggunakan Algoritma Knuth Morris Pratt (KMP),” J. Sains, Teknol. dan Ind., vol. 17, no. 2, pp. 59–64, Jun. 2020.

N. D. Yohana and D. Purnomo, “Aplikasi kamus hewan dan tumbuhan berbasis Android,” JOINTECS (Journal Inf. Technol. Comput. Sci., vol. 2, no. 1, pp. 1–4, Jan. 2017.

R. I. Borman and A. Pratama, “Penerapan String Matching dengan Algoritma Boyer Moore pada aplikasi Font Italic untuk deteksi kata asing,” J. Teknoinfo, vol. 10, no. 2, pp. 1–5, Jul. 2016.

A. A. Rismayadi and L. Jamaliah, “Implementasi Algoritma Sequential Searching pada aplikasi E-Office,” Naratif(Jurnal Nasional, Riset, Apl. dan Tek. Inform., vol. 1, no. 1, pp. 29–34, Feb. 2019.

S. Suhartini, M. Muchlis, and R. P. Lestari, “Implementation of Sequential Search method on Android-based Jakabaring dictionary,” J. Transform., vol. 16, no. 1, p. 74, Jul. 2018, doi: http://dx.doi.org/10.26623/transformatika.v16i1.830

H. Salim, F. Marisa, and I. D. Wijaya, “Aplikasi kamus istilah neurology berbasis Mobile menggunakan metode Sequential Search,” J. Inform. Merdeka Pasuruan, vol. 3, no. 1, pp. 62–70, Mar. 2018, doi: http://dx.doi.org/10.37438/jimp.v3i1.90

K. Yuliawan, “Algoritma Sequential Search dalam kamus bahasa inawatan berbasis Android,” J. Mediat. J. Media Pendidik. Tek. Inform. dan Komput., vol. 4, no. 1, pp. 35–37, Jan. 2021.

G. Gunawan, “Aplikasi kamus istilah ekonomi (inggris-indonesia) menggunakan metode Sequential Searching,” Pseudocode, vol. III, no. 2, pp. 122–128, Sept. 2016, doi:10.33369/pseudocode.3.2.122-128

I. P. G. P. Damayanto, F. S. Fastanti, and S. H. Dalimunthe, “Pemanfaatan portal basis data daring dalam validasi nama ilmiah jenis dan suku tumbuhan,” Berk. Ilmu Perpust. dan Inf., vol. 16, no. 2, pp. 170–183, Dec. 2020, doi: https://doi.org/10.22146/bip.v16i2.770

P. Wahyuningsih and N. Mustika, “Sistem informasi lokasi sejarah pahlawan Sulawesi Selatan menggunakan Algoritma Sequential Search berbasis Android,” Electro Luceat, vol. 6, no. 2, pp. 266–273, Nov. 2020.

N. Chafid and S. Alfian, “Penerapan Algoritma Pencarian Sequential pada aplikasi kamus tiga Bahasa Indonesia-Jawa-Jawa Banten,” J. Satya Inform. Vol. 4 No. 1, Mei 2019 Hal., vol. 4, no. 1, pp. 53–62, May 2019.

R. I. Borman, A. T. Priandika, and A. R. Edison, “Implementasi metode pengembangan sistem Extreme Programming (XP) pada aplikasi investasi peternakan,” JUSTIN (Jurnal Sist. dan Teknol. Informasi), vol. 8, no. 3, pp. 272–277, Jul. 2020.

I. Ahmad, R. I. Borman, J. Fakhrurozi, and G. G. Caksana, “Software development dengan Extreme Programming (XP) pada aplikasi deteksi kemiripan judul skripsi berbasis Android,” J. Invotek Polbeng - Seri Inform., vol. 5, no. 2, pp. 297–307, Nov. 2020, doi: https://doi.org/10.35314/isi.v5i2.1654

N. Nugroho, Y. Rahmanto, R. Rusliyawati, D. Alita, and H. Handika, “Software development sistem informasi kursus mengemudi (kasus : kursus mengemudi Widi Mandiri),” J. Sains Komput. Inform., vol. 5, no. 1, pp. 328–336, Mar. 2021.

M. Melinda, R. I. Borman, and E. R. Susanto, “Rancang bangun sistem informasi publik berbasis Web (studi kasus : Desa Durian Kecamatan Padang Cermin Kabupaten Pesawaran),” J. Tekno Kompak, vol. 11, no. 1, pp. 1-4, Feb. 2018.

R. I. Borman, I. Yasin, M. A. P. Darma, I. Ahmad, Y. Fernando, and A. Ambarwari, “Pengembangan dan pendampingan sistem informasi pengolahan pendapatan jasa pada PT. DMS Konsultan Bandar Lampung,” J. Soc. Sci. Technol. Community Serv., vol. 1, no. 2, pp. 24–31, Sept. 2020, doi: https://doi.org/10.33365/jsstcs.v1i2.849

A. E. Kumala, R. I. Borman, and P. Prasetyawan, “Sistem informasi monitoring perkembangan sapi di lokasi uji performance (studi kasus : Dinas Peternakan Dan Kesehatan Hewan Provinsi Lampung),” J. Tekno Kompak, vol. 12, no. 1, pp. 1-9, Feb. 2018, doi: https://doi.org/10.33365/jtk.v12i1.52

S. Suliman, “Analisis performa Website Universitas Teuku Umar dan Universitas Samudera menggunakan Pingdom Tools dan Gtmetrix,” Simkom, vol. 5, no. 1, pp. 24–32, Jan. 2020, doi: https://doi.org/10.51717/simkom.v5i1.47




DOI: https://doi.org/10.24002/jbi.v12i1.4367

Refbacks

  • There are currently no refbacks.